Products description

Function decoders are decoders designed for non-powered rolling stock; they lack a motor output stage but feature specific capabilities for use in cars that typically operate as part of a train consist alongside a powered unit (locomotive) (see next paragraph).ZIMO function sound decoders also feature a 16-bit sound output stage and can be used to provide sound effects in control cars and unpowered power cars.

A special feature of all ZIMO function decoders in the MX series (the FS series is to follow) is the programmable SECOND ADDRESS (CVs #64 to 68). This allows a wagon equipped with a function decoder to be addressed via an alternative address—typically set to match the address of the locomotive. If the other wagons in the train are equipped in the same way—meaning they can all be accessed via a single address (for instance, to switch on the lights throughout the train with the press of a single button)—this represents the simplest form of a (virtual) "TrainBus," a concept certain to play a key role in the future of train-level digital control.

Since function decoders are derived from "standard" locomotive decoders (sharing some circuit boards—albeit with slightly reduced component populations—and, in all cases, the same software), they offer the same features wherever applicable. Here is just a brief selection:

DCC addresses 1 ... 10239 (as primary and secondary addresses (MX only)), consist addresses 1 ... 127, MM addresses 1 ... 80

CV programming in "Service Mode" (on the programming track) and "Operational Mode"

Uninterrupted operation (without decoder reset or restart)

during power interruptions of up to 1 or 2 seconds (effective even without an external energy storage unit)

Updatable software: New software versions can be loaded without opening the locomotive using the ZIMO MXULF/A decoder update device, the MX32(FU) and MX31ZL control units, or—in the future—the MX10 base unit; ...via computer using the ZIMO Sound Tools (Sound Editor and Sound Creator), or directly via USB flash drive (using MX32(FU)/31ZL or the future MX10).

Overcurrent protection for all outputs, over-temperature protection; for details, see the information under "Continuous Current" and "Peak Current."

Voltage rating: 40 V (MX671), 50 V (MX685)

Wired versions are encased in fire-resistant, insulating, transparent heat-shrink tubing.

Full NMRA function mapping for F0–F12, plus ZIMO extensions (direction-dependent assignments, Swiss lighting system, etc.)

Dimming, flashing, American (Mars, Ditch, Strobe, etc.) and other lighting effects (soft start, brake light, flickering, automatic timed shut-off, etc.)

High-beam/low-beam switching via function key;timed coupler control for Krois and Roco, and "coupler waltz" (automatic pushing to relieve tension on the hook, followed by pulling away)

RailCom: CV reading "on-the-main" and confirmed programming,

many additional RailCom applications are planned for future software versions.
